Written Answers. - European Security Co-operation.

21.

asked the Minister for Foreign Affairs if the position adopted by the leader of the Fianna Fáil group in the European Parliament, Paddy Lalor, MEP on the issue of European security co-operation is Government policy; and if he will make a statement on the matter.

22.

asked the Minister for Foreign Affairs if Mr. Paddy Lalor, MEP and Leader of the Fianna Fáil group in the European Parliament was acting on Government advice when he fully supported a motion in the European Parliament calling on European Foreign Ministers working in the European Political Corporation to promote a European concept of security; and if he will make a statement on the matter.

The Government's policy in this area is quite clear. Co-ordination of positions among the Twelve members of the European Community on the political and economic aspects of security does not include the military aspects of security. The position adopted by Fianna Fáil MEPs, including Mr. Lalor, during recent voting in the European Parliament on resolutions in this area is consistent with this policy.
